Default A little hand holding please

I feel like a new kid... I have been in Diesel performance for years, but in the cummins world... so now I have this 6.0 and I am lost

I have a 2007 F350 Dually, not sure of the gear ratio, but it is pretty low in my mind. I bought the truck with a 4 inch exhaust and a S&B Intake. Otherwise it is stock.

I am going to be putting a EGT delete in shortly.

This truck isnt driven daily, but when it is driven it is mostly highway miles, and it either has a camper in the box, or it is towing my race truck.. I am planning on buying a 5th wheel next year too.

What do I need to do, buy etc. I was up until this evening content on buying a SCT and calling it good,, now as I read more and more, the more and more confused I get.

What do I really need? I would like a bit more HP, espcially at highway speeds, it is kind of a dog when I pull out to pass... pretty decent off the start though.. Also I would like to get some fuel mileage out of this unit

Imho. The ficm programer and using the atlas 40hp program is the best, at least for me. I've pretty much left all the 6.0's on the A40 setting. Good, safe towing power smooth running. It really is a great little program. Buy the programer keep it, for the gauges and code reader. After you do egr delete, you can use the ficm programmer(with bills help remoteing in to your computer) to either roll your pcm back to a better program or turn off the egr and keep the cel off.

x2 on the FICM programer, my '04 dually came with an edge evo and even on economy and tow tune the lag was bad and I could set off the egt alarm on a WOT run empty. I got the FICM programer rather than just using my evo so I could try all the programs and also because it displays more info. BIG diff in the giddyup and go!! Had it on A40 for awhile and noticed lower EGT's on WOT runs. Got it on A80 now just to try it, still playin around with it Truck doesn't get driven to much so not sure about mileage. Get the EGT probe with it if you dont have one already, and watch your coolant and oil temp differential so you'll know if you need to do the oil cooler when you do your EGR delete.
